From: Archana Singh <archus@linux.vnet.ibm.com> 1) Added i18n error codes. 2) Added interface as new kimchitype in API.json. And ref added in update template. -Interface expects an object with parameters: 'name', 'type' and 'mode'. -Name should be name of host network interface(Ethernet, Bond, VLAN) for type 'macvtap' or name should be name of host openvswitch bridge interface for type ovs. -Mode only applicable for interface type macvtap to indicates whether packets has to be delivered directly to target device(bridge) or to the external bridge(vepa-capable bridge). -Mode is Optional. 3) Added interfaces as optional attribute in template control. -This attribute returns to be list of host interface attached to template, each interface will have above attribute. -Empty list if no host network interface is attached to template. 4) Added method to generate valid interface xml from the interface based on above attribute. -This will use below method to generate interface xml based on type and other attribute. -Update vm xml generate method to add generated interfaces xml to vm xml. 5) Modified xmlutils which generates interface xml based on interface type and attributes. 6) Added validate_interfaces method to validate that interfaces are only supported on s390x/s390 architecture. From: Archana Singh <archus@linux.vnet.ibm.com> Updated API.md for addition interfaces paramter in template API. Signed-off-by: Archana Singh <archus@linux.vnet.ibm.com> --- docs/API.md | 12 ++++++++++++ 1 file changed, 12 insertions(+) diff --git a/docs/API.md b/docs/API.md index 7bd677f..e5ccf82 100644 --- a/docs/API.md +++ b/docs/API.md @@ -428,6 +428,12 @@ A interface represents available network interface on VM. * cdrom: A volume name or URI to an ISO image * storagepool: URI of the storagepool where template allocates vm storage. * networks *(optional)*: list of networks will be assigned to the new VM. + * interfaces *(optional)*: list of host network interfaces will be assigned to the new VM. Only applicable for s390x or s390 architecture. + * type: Type of host network interface. Type should be 'macvtap' for host network interface (Ethernet, Bond, VLAN) to be connected as direct MacVTap; or 'ovs' for openvswitch host network interface to be connected as virtual switch to a VM. + * name: The host network interface. It should be the host network interface (Ethernet, Bond, VLAN) for type 'macvtap' or host openvswitch bridge interface for type 'ovs'. + * mode *(optional)*: Only applicable for interface type macvtap, to indicates whether packets will be delivered directly to target device(bridge) or to the external bridge(vepa-capable bridge). + * bridge: If packets have a destination on the host from which they originated, they are delivered directly to the target. For direct delivery, both origin and destination devices need to be in bridge mode. If either the origin or destination is in vepa mode, VEPA-capable bridge is required. + * vepa: All packets are sent to the external bridge. If packets have a destination on the host from which they originated, the VEPA-capable bridge will return the packets to the host. * disks: An array of requested disks with the following optional fields (either *size* or *volume* must be specified): * index: The device index @@ -473,6 +479,12 @@ A interface represents available network interface on VM. over current will be used exclusively for memory hotplug * cdrom: A volume name or URI to an ISO image * networks *(optional)*: list of networks will be assigned to the new VM. + * interfaces *(optional)*: list of host network interfaces will be assigned to the new VM.
